Transaction bba66d20bac88d2b5578f776055fe0732b0331843704e4dcaa9e90a3f771a8a3
1 Input
1 Output
-
bba66d20bac88d2b5578f776055fe0732b0331843704e4dcaa9e90a3f771a8a3:0
- value
- 379199
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d8cd4de3f71058578882782ad1e28c899b172a6 OP_EQUAL
- address
- 3LRsA1nJQHLdNFrJrwxZGM5UjERNbadFho